Frequently Asked Questions
Does my church need any technical setup?
No. If your church uploads sermons to YouTube, you already have everything you need. You simply paste your YouTube channel link into your ChurchSummary dashboard, and our system handles the rest automatically every week.
What if my sermon doesn’t have auto-generated captions on YouTube?
We don't rely solely on YouTube's auto-captions. Our pipeline extracts the highest quality audio available and uses advanced AI transcription models (like Whisper) to generate an accurate transcript before creating the lesson and quiz.
Can congregants take the quiz without creating an account?
Yes. The quiz link is completely public and mobile-friendly. Congregants simply enter their first name and email address at the beginning of the quiz so you can track engagement, but there are no passwords to remember or apps to download.
What happens if we miss a Sunday or skip a week?
Nothing breaks. The system checks your YouTube channel every Tuesday. If there is no new sermon video published since the last check, it simply waits until the next week. You are only billed your flat monthly rate regardless of how many sermons are processed.
